My client are looking for a skilled writer who can turn ideas, notes, and rough drafts into polished press releases, expert commentary, and engaging blog content. You'll work closely with the PR agency to support media outreach and ensure messaging is consistent and compelling. Alongside writing, you will manage PR admin tasks and coordinate occasional local print advertising – ensuring publication deadlines are met and creative assets are delivered on time. This role is ideal for someone with a journalism, copywriting, or communications background who thrives on producing high-quality content and supporting PR and advertising operations.

Key Responsibilities

  • Copywriting & Editorial (Primary - 70%)
    • Write and edit press releases, media comments, and thought‐leadership pieces
    • Turn leadership notes into polished expert commentary
    • Write blogs & website copy
    • Maintain brand tone and quality standards
    • Review and refine PR agency drafts
  • PR Support & Coordination (25%)
    • Track media coverage, competitor news, and industry trends
    • Coordinate with the PR agency (sharing assets, commentary, approvals)
    • Apply for backlinks and manage outreach lists
    • Review coverage reports from the agency to extract key insights or highlights for internal stakeholders
    • Support award submissions, case studies, and directory listings
    • Flag gaps or opportunities to the agency (e.g., publications not being reached)
  • Local Print Advertising (Minor 5%)
    • Receive briefs for regional/local print ads
    • Identify suitable publications and obtain pricing, formats, and deadlines
    • Coordinate timelines between publications and internal content/design teams
    • Ensure creative assets are delivered on time and meet specifications
    • Track ad placements and maintain an internal log of costs

Required Skills & Experience

  • 2-5 years in copywriting, journalism, PR, or communications
  • Strong writing portfolio (press releases, commentary, blogs)
  • Familiarity with PR workflows and media operations
  • Basic understanding of advertising formats (especially print)
  • Excellent organisational skills; able to manage multiple deadlines
  • Comfortable liaising with external partners (publications, PR agency)

How to prepare for a job interview at Kirkland Associates

Showcase Your Writing Skills

Since the role heavily focuses on writing, make sure to bring along a strong portfolio that highlights your best work. Include press releases, blogs, and any commentary pieces you've crafted. Be ready to discuss your writing process and how you adapt your style to fit different tones and audiences.

Know the PR Landscape

Familiarise yourself with current trends in PR and media operations. Research the company’s recent press releases and any notable campaigns they've run. This will not only show your interest but also help you discuss how you can contribute to their ongoing projects.

Demonstrate Organisational Skills

The job requires managing multiple deadlines and coordinating with various stakeholders. Prepare examples from your past experiences where you successfully juggled tasks or managed a project. Highlight any tools or methods you use to stay organised and ensure timely delivery.

Engage with the Interviewers

Interviews are a two-way street! Prepare thoughtful questions about the team dynamics, the PR agency they work with, and how success is measured in this role. Engaging with your interviewers shows your enthusiasm and helps you gauge if the company culture is the right fit for you.
